Gastroenterological Aspects of COVID-19 Infection

This topical collection belongs to the section “Gastrointestinal Disease“.

Topical Collection Information

Dear Colleagues,

The gastrointestinal tract is one of the most vulnerable to SARS-CoV-2 infection systems. As the first line for physical and immunological defense, the intestinal immune system is essential since the gastrointestinal tract can also be a crucial entrance or an interaction site during COVID-19. In addition, patients with gastrointestinal disorders have been associated with poorer clinical outcomes after infection. The liver can also be damaged by the virus or drugs used for treatment.

This Special Issue is devoted to recent and novel insights and perspectives regarding virus–immune cells interactions, immunological mechanisms and processes inside the intestinal mucosa throughout the illness, the involvement of the gastrointestinal tract in SARS-CoV-2 infection, symptoms, complications, therapeutic options, the role of the microbiome in the infection, vaccination for people with gastrointestinal diseases, etc.
